Account Manager - Media Planning & Buying (Hybrid) Shape bold, data-led campaigns across digital, print, OOH, audio, and more.

We're working with a forward-thinking media agency to find an experienced and passionate Account Manager who thrives on turning insights into impact. If you're looking for your next exciting challenge in a collaborative environment - this is it.

Our client is a growing media planning and buying agency with an impressive portfolio and a collaborative culture. They're looking for someone who's not only media-savvy and highly organised, but who can also bring fresh thinking, energy, and confidence to every campaign.

The opportunity: As Account Manager, you'll support the planning, buying and execution of integrated campaigns across digital, print, broadcast, OOH and audio. You'll be a vital link between clients, media owners, and internal teams - ensuring campaigns land smoothly, strategically, and successfully.

What you'll be doing:

  • Planning with purpose - Help build insightful, results-driven media strategies based on audience data, trends and bold creative thinking.
  • Buying smart - Lead on media buying across digital and traditional platforms, securing the best value and managing timelines with precision.
  • Owning performance - Monitor campaigns, analyse results, and recommend optimisations that truly move the needle.
  • Building relationships - Serve as a key point of contact for clients, delivering proactive service and clear, confident communication.
  • Collaborating and evolving - Work closely with creatives and analysts to keep execution aligned and forward-looking. Stay up to date with emerging tools, platforms, and innovations.
  • Driving growth - Support new business pitches and client onboarding, contributing to service level agreements and account setup.

What we're looking for:

  • 2-4 years' experience in media planning and/or buying, ideally within an agency.
  • A confident grasp of both traditional and digital media channels.
  • Comfortable using tools such as MediaOcean, Prisma, Meta Business Suite, TGI, Nielsen, and Google Ads.
  • Strong analytical and numerical skills, with attention to detail and budget accuracy.
  • A confident communicator who presents clearly and builds trust with clients.
  • Proactive, team-oriented and adaptable - someone who takes ownership and brings energy to the role.

Working arrangement: Full-time, hybrid working (split between office and home).
